Genetic and Physiological Characteristics
π± Lifecycle of Salsify
Salsify follows a biennial lifecycle, which means it takes two years to complete its growth.
Year 1: Vegetative Growth Phase
During the first year, the plant focuses on developing a robust root system and producing leaves. This phase is crucial for energy storage, setting the stage for the reproductive phase in the second year.
Year 2: Reproductive Phase
In the second year, Salsify shifts its energy towards flowering and seed production. This phase culminates in seed dispersal, marking the completion of its lifecycle.
π Growth Patterns
Understanding Salsify's growth patterns helps gardeners optimize their cultivation strategies.
First Year
In its first year, Salsify typically grows to a height of 12-24 inches. The leaves are long, narrow, and lanceolate, providing a distinctive look.
Second Year
By the second year, Salsify can reach heights of up to 36 inches during its flowering phase. The flowering period occurs from late spring to early summer, showcasing its vibrant blooms.
πΌ Reproductive Strategies
Salsify employs several effective reproductive strategies to ensure its survival.
Flowering
The plant produces large, dandelion-like flowers that are not only visually appealing but also attract pollinators.
Seed Production
Salsify is capable of producing hundreds of seeds, enhancing its chances of propagation.
Seed Dispersal Mechanisms
The seeds are dispersed through wind and water, allowing them to reach new areas for growth.

Evolutionary Advantages
Benefits of Biennial Growth π±
Salsify's biennial lifecycle offers significant evolutionary advantages. In the first year, the plant focuses on accumulating nutrients, which sets the stage for a robust reproductive phase in the second year.
This strategy maximizes reproductive success by ensuring that the plant has ample resources to produce flowers and seeds. Additionally, a longer lifecycle enhances survival rates, allowing Salsify to adapt to varying environmental conditions.
Adaptation Strategies π
Salsify showcases remarkable adaptability, thriving in diverse soil types and conditions. This resilience enables it to flourish in environments that might challenge other plants.
Moreover, Salsify can adjust its flowering time based on climate variations. For instance, in warmer regions, it may flower earlier, ensuring that it capitalizes on favorable conditions for reproduction.

Variations and Exceptions
π± Conditions for Annual Behavior
In warmer climates, salsify can sometimes complete its lifecycle in just one season. This accelerated growth occurs under optimal conditions, allowing the plant to thrive and reproduce quickly.
Specific cultivation practices can also influence this behavior. For instance, early sowing or creating forced growth conditions can push salsify to behave more like an annual.
π Influencing Factors
Several factors can impact the growth and lifecycle of salsify. Soil quality and fertility play crucial roles in determining how well the plant develops.
Water availability and irrigation practices are equally important. Adequate moisture ensures healthy growth, while temperature fluctuations and seasonal changes can significantly affect flowering and seed production.

Gardening Strategies
π± Planting Strategies
For optimal growth, the best time to plant salsify is early spring. This timing allows the plants to establish themselves before the heat of summer sets in.
Spacing is crucial for healthy root development. Aim to plant salsify 6-12 inches apart to give each plant enough room to expand its roots.
πΌ Tips for Continuous Blooming
To enjoy a longer flowering period, consider staggered planting. By sowing seeds every few weeks, you can create a continuous display of blooms throughout the season.
Companion planting is another effective strategy. Pair salsify with other biennials or perennials to enhance visual interest and promote a thriving garden ecosystem.
π Managing Growth Cycle
Regular monitoring of your salsify plants is essential. Keep an eye out for pests and diseases to ensure healthy growth.
Pollination plays a significant role in seed production. Attract pollinators by incorporating companion plants that draw in bees and butterflies.
Finally, timing your harvest is key. Collect seeds when the flower heads turn brown and dry, ensuring they are ready for the next planting cycle.
